Karla Suomala is the Co-Director of the San Francisco Tech Council (SFTC), a nationally unique multi-sector collaborative dedicated to bridging the digital divide for older adults and people with disabilities. A life-long educator with an MA in Digital Technologies in Teaching and Learning from the University of San Francisco, Karla specializes in digital literacy training for older adults and technology capacity building for the nonprofits that serve them. Most recently, Karla and her colleague, Andrew Broderick, conducted a patient portal pilot incorporating a web-based "sandbox" so that older adults could learn to use their portals without risk.
